Besides I don't like the fact that I need to do:
dbus-send --type=method_call --dest=org.freedesktop.compiz 
/org/freedesktop/compiz/core/screen0/hsize org.freedesktop.compiz.set 
int32:1
dbus-send --type=method_call --dest=org.freedesktop.compiz 
/org/freedesktop/compiz/core/screen0/hsize org.freedesktop.compiz.set 
int32:4
every time I start a session, just to get the pager to work correctly 
after compiz starts.
